  3D - Treana Dehlia

  As tough as nails, street savy
  hip hop dancer, 3D is no one
  to mess with, unless you've had
  years of training. Trained by her
  6 brothers and their pit bull
  named Monster, 3D came on
  the fighting scene like a hurricane.
  Although she is not the fastest
  girl on the block, 3D hits and
  kicks with the power of the gods.
  She has only one thought when
  she is pulverizing her prey:
  REVENGE! She seeks retribution
  against the one who humiliated
  her beyond words, Master Wu.